Regional Variations in Earnings

The arnp salary florida landscape is not uniform, with significant variations between major metropolitan hubs and smaller suburban or rural communities. Urban centers like Miami, Tampa, and Jacksonville consistently offer the highest base salaries to accommodate the elevated cost of living and intense competition among healthcare systems. Conversely, rural counties often utilize state loan repayment programs and sign-on bonuses to attract providers to underserved areas.

Cost of Living Adjustments

While the gross arnp salary florida might appear attractive, the real disposable income is heavily influenced by housing costs. In cities such as Miami, high rental and purchase prices can offset the higher wages, whereas professionals in smaller towns may find a greater purchasing power. Candidates should always calculate net income against local expenses to determine the true value of a position.

Region Type
Average Salary Range
Key Incentives
Major Metropolitan
$110,000 - $130,000
Sign-on bonuses, Shift differentials
Suburban
$100,000 - $115,000
Comprehensive benefits, Relocation assistance
Rural/Underserved
$95,000 - $110,000
Loan repayment, Housing stipends

Malpractice and Professional Liability

Unlike many other professions, nurse practitioners in Florida often have their medical malpractice insurance covered by the employing hospital or group. This removes a significant financial burden from the individual and provides peace of mind. Additionally, many employers cover the costs associated with continuing medical education (CME) and license renewals.
